Abstract

Elevators are the most frequently used vertical transportation tools in people’s lives, and their operational safety affects the riding experience. The state implements mandatory supervision and inspection of elevators. Wire ropes are important components connecting motors and cars. Wear and other situations occur during use. Due to the wide variety of elevators in use, traditional testing technology alone cannot meet actual requirements. Nondestructive testing technology has become an important means for elevator wire rope testing. Elevator steel belts are new transmission components developed from traditional wire ropes. Developing highly reliable nondestructive testing flaw detectors can avoid safety accidents. This paper introduces the principles and advantages of nondestructive testing technology and discusses the application of nondestructive testing technology in elevator inspection.
